Transaction 8568db496585ba0efcac5e58c83531d239ae2a3cf71abfc27ce66fdf636a94a7
1 Input
1 Output
-
8568db496585ba0efcac5e58c83531d239ae2a3cf71abfc27ce66fdf636a94a7:0
- value
- 95028
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 94167bc430ab6e434d039c243b162c0f9f400137 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EW1wa1yQxxTerK34ufWrwtyog4EKShCgu